L-Lysine other names 2,6-Diaminohexanoic acid; 2,6-Diammoniohexanoic acid, is an essential amino acid for humans. It is found in food as well as available in supplement form. L-Lysine is the L- form of Lysine, which is the form absorbed by the body to build proteins. L-Lysine supplements are primarily used to maintain overall health. It may also be used by many people with cold sores, including oral and topical applications.
